Climate Considerations
When planning a business paint job, weather condition factors to consider are vital. You need to keep an eye on temperature level and humidity degrees, as they can dramatically influence paint application and drying out times.
Ideally, you intend to arrange your project throughout moderate weather-- temperature levels in between 50 ° F and 85 ° F are usually best for most paints. Severe warmth can create the paint to dry also quickly, leading to cracks, while low temperature levels can reduce drying out, enabling dirt and particles to pick the damp surface area.
Rainfall is one more aspect to consider. Painting outside during damp conditions can bring about poor adhesion and a higher chance of peeling later on. It's important to inspect the projection and plan your task for a stretch of dry days.
Wind can also be a worry, specifically if you're working with spray paint, as it can create overspray and uneven insurance coverage.
Finally, seasonal changes can alter your timeline. Springtime and fall typically supply one of the most desirable problems, so consider these seasons when arranging your industrial paint job.
